Topsy Labs

Topsy Labs was a social search and analytics company that was founded in 2007. It specialized in indexing and analyzing social media data, particularly from Twitter. Topsy provided insights into trending topics, sentiment analysis, and the reach of social media posts.
History
Topsy Labs was founded by Vipul Ved Prakash, Rishab Aiyer Ghosh, and Gary Iwatani. The company was headquartered in San Francisco, California. Topsy's technology was based on indexing social media content in real-time, allowing users to search and analyze data from platforms like Twitter.
In 2013, Apple Inc. acquired Topsy Labs for a reported $200 million. Following the acquisition, Topsy's services were gradually integrated into Apple's products, and the standalone Topsy service was eventually shut down in 2015.
Technology
Topsy's technology was notable for its ability to index and search social media content in real-time. It provided users with tools to analyze the sentiment of tweets, track the spread of information, and identify influential users. Topsy's analytics were used by marketers, journalists, and researchers to gain insights into social media trends.
Services
Topsy offered several services, including:
- Social Search: Users could search for tweets and other social media content using keywords and hashtags.
- Analytics: Topsy provided analytics tools to measure the reach and impact of social media campaigns.
- Sentiment Analysis: The platform could analyze the sentiment of social media posts to determine public opinion on various topics.
Acquisition by Apple
In December 2013, Topsy Labs was acquired by Apple Inc. The acquisition was seen as a move by Apple to enhance its capabilities in social media analytics and search. After the acquisition, Topsy's technology was integrated into Apple's products, such as Siri and Spotlight.
